Ningmin Yang
About
Ningmin Yang has authored 15 papers that have received a total of 174 indexed citations.
This includes 12 papers in Surgery, 8 papers in Gastroenterology and 6 papers in Small Animals. The topics of these papers are Helicobacter pylori-related gastroenterology studies (12 papers), Gastroesophageal reflux and treatments (7 papers) and Veterinary medicine and infectious diseases (6 papers). Ningmin Yang is often cited by papers focused on Helicobacter pylori-related gastroenterology studies (12 papers), Gastroesophageal reflux and treatments (7 papers) and Veterinary medicine and infectious diseases (6 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Taiwan. Ningmin Yang's co-authors include Jianzhong Zhang, Youming Li, Lan Li, Chaohui Yu and Fei Meng and has published in prestigious journals such as Medicine, World Journal of Gastroenterology and BioMed Research International.
